IAC-IMX8MM-Kit

CPU: NXP i.MX8M MINI
Architecture: 4*Cortex-A53+1*Cortex-M4
Frequency: 1.8GHz
RAM: 2GB LPDDR4
Flash: 8GB EMMC (16GB Opt.)

Multi-core Heterogeneou  Powerful & Low Consumption

Adopt i.MX8M MINI multi-core heterogeneous processor, consisting of 4 Cortex-A53@1.8GHz cores and 1 Cortex-M4@400MHz real-time processor.Adopt new 14nm FinFET architecture, which significantly reduces power consumption and achieves another leap again.

High Definition Vision Gorgeous Presentation

1080P60, H.265, and VP9 decoding is 50% more efficient compared with H.264 and VP8’s average decoding. 1080P 60fps 4-Lane MIPI-DSI display interface and independent 2D/3D GPU can achieve a high-quality user visual experience effectively.

Multi-digital Audio Interface    Build Professional Audio Equipment

5* SAI channels, support I2S, AC97, TDM, and S/PDIF multi-digital audio interfaces, which can be used for Hi-Fi music systems and voice recognition applications.

Real-time Task Processor   Operation In Lowest Consumption

Compared with Cortex-M3 increasing floating point operation, Cortex-M4 real-time task processor with frequency 400MHz runs faster, consumes low power in hibernating mode, and keeps strong real-time.

Abundant Pins Powerful Scalability

With 14mm x 14mm LFBGA485 package, up to 150 pins, the Carrier Board expands 2-ch Gigabit Ethernet ports, 2-ch CAN, 2-ch UART.

Parameters
CPU NXP i.MX8M MINI Architecture 4*Cortex-A53+1*Cortex-M4
Frequency 1.8GHz RAM 2GB LPDDR4
Flash 8GB EMMC (16GB Opt.) UART 4*RS232, 2*UART Debug
Ethernet 2*Gigabit Ethernet CAN 2*CAN 2.0
USB 4*USB 2.0, 1*USB-OTG I2C 3*I2C
Wi-Fi/BT Onboard WIFI (AP6236) Display Interface 1*4-Lane MIPI, Max.1920 * 1200
Audio McASP Audio Interface; Binaural Output; MIC Audio Input Camera 1*CSI Camera
Storage interface 1*SD Card Extension Interface MINI PCI-E Interface; SIM Card ; GPIO Interface
Other Reset Circuit, Watchdog, RTC, Buzzer, JTAG Interface Power Supply +12V
Operating System Linux4.14.98+QT5.10.1 ; Android9.0 Size SOM Module :60mm*55mm; Carrier Board:200mm*130mm
Operating Temperature 0℃ ~ +70℃ (-40 ~ +85℃ Opt.) Power Consumption ≤5W
Working Humidity 5% ~ 95%, non-condensing
